Argentina's new coach Edgardo Bauza arrives in Barcelona on Tuesday on a mission to convince Lionel Messi to reverse his early international retirement and come back to the national team. Bauza, who started the job on August 1, left Buenos Aires on Monday night on a Barcelona-bound flight. The 58-year-old coach says his number one job is convincing the five-time World Player of the Year to return to a national team where he has endured a string of disappointing losses in big tournaments.
